Output 43753367a68bdb6a0aca6cc81cc0b8733a5f34571110ec0cbe7f12bec85e802a:1

value
186093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ba8aa93404a28dc531537a5723b7426a8b95364 OP_EQUAL
address
32kfQo2ztKWtZJm7adjdokKx2yxVs38e5r
transaction
43753367a68bdb6a0aca6cc81cc0b8733a5f34571110ec0cbe7f12bec85e802a
spent
true